Table 4-1
Source and measure configuration menus
Configuration menu item
Description
CONFIG LASER V
L
Configure laser diode voltage measurement.
CHANNEL1 POLARITY
Select laser diode measurement polarity.
POSITIVE
Select positive measurement polarity.
NEGATIVE
Select negative polarity.
CONFIG DETECTOR 1 I
PD
Configure detector #1 current measurement.
CHANNEL2 POLARITY
Select detector #1 measurement polarity.
POSITIVE
Select positive measurement polarity.
NEGATIVE
Select negative polarity.
CONFIG DETECTOR 2 I
PD
Configure detector #2 measurement.
CHANNEL3 POLARITY
Select detector #2 measurement polarity.
POSITIVE
Select positive measurement polarity.
NEGATIVE
Select negative polarity.
CONFIG LASER I
L
Configure laser diode voltage current source.
CONFIGURE I SOURCE
POLARITY
Select source polarity.
POSITIVE
Select positive polarity.
NEGATIVE
Select negative polarity.
SHAPE
Select current source output mode.
DC
DC current output.
PULSE
Pulse current output.
LOW
Set pulse low amplitude (0-15mA, 500mA range; 0 to
150mA, 5A range).
